Description

Thieno[2,3-C]Pyridine, 2,3-Dihydro- (9Ci) is a high-purity, fused heterocyclic compound that serves as a critical advanced intermediate in modern synthetic chemistry. Its unique bicyclic structure, incorporating both thiophene and pyridine motifs, makes it an invaluable building block for the development of novel pharmacologically active molecules. This compound is primarily sought after by research institutions and pharmaceutical companies engaged in the discovery and synthesis of new therapeutic agents, particularly in the areas of central nervous system (CNS) and oncology drug candidates.

Application

  • Pharmaceutical Intermediate: A key precursor in the synthesis of complex drug candidates, especially those targeting neurological disorders and cancer.
  • Agrochemical Research: Used in the development of new active ingredients for crop protection products, leveraging its heterocyclic scaffold.
  • Material Science: Serves as a monomer or functional unit in the research of organic semiconductors and conductive polymers.
  • Academic & R&D: A valuable reagent for methodological studies in organic synthesis and heterocyclic chemistry at universities and corporate R&D labs.
  • Chemical Library Synthesis: Employed in combinatorial chemistry and high-throughput screening to build diverse molecular libraries for biological testing.

Basic Information

Product Name Thieno[2,3-C]Pyridine, 2,3-Dihydro- (9Ci)
CAS No. 117103-46-5
Molecular Formula C7H7NS
Molecular Weight 137.20 g/mol
Synonyms 2,3-Dihydrothieno[2,3-c]pyridine; Thieno[2,3-c]pyridine, 2,3-dihydro-; 4,7-Dihydrothieno[2,3-c]pyridine; 2,3-Dihydro-4H-thieno[2,3-c]pyridine; 4H-Thieno[2,3-c]pyridine, 2,3-dihydro-; 117103-46-5; Thienopyridine der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(typically 15-25°C). Keep away from heat, sparks, and open flame. Due to its light-sensitive nature, containers should be kept in amber glass or opaque packaging during storage and handling.
